First Assessment

The restoration begins with a comprehensive assessment of the car's condition, including its structural integrity, mechanics, and aesthetic features. This step defines the scope of work and ensures the restoration remains faithful to the car's heritage.

Disassembly

The car is carefully dismantled, leaving only the chassis. Every mechanical and electrical component is removed and scanned to ensure accuracy and precision as we prepare for the next phases of the restoration.

Stripping

The body undergoes sverniciatura (paint stripping) and sabbiatura (sandblasting) to remove rust and old paint. This process ensures the surface is cleaned and prepared for restoration, allowing to inspect the car's structural integrity before moving forward.

Dima/Panel Beating

On the DIMA frame, the chassis and body are realigned to ensure perfect symmetry. Every coordinate is verified to restore the car's original geometry, ensuring structural integrity while correcting any hidden defects accumulated over time.

Trial fitment

Before final assembly, all mechanical and body components are trial-fitted to ensure precise alignment. Parts such as headlights, bumpers, and trims are adjusted for flawless integration.

Painting

The body is carefully repainted with a base coat and topcoat to restore its original color and protect against environmental damage. The final glossy finish highlights the vehicle's classic lines, ensuring a perfect, durable look.

Assembly

In this final phase, mechanical components, interiors, and finishing details are reinstalled. Wiring, insulation, glass, and other fittings are brought together to complete the car, restoring it to its original state.

Validation/Testing

After assembly, the vehicle undergoes thorough testing to validate its mechanical and electrical systems. This ensures that the car not only looks like a masterpiece but also performs to the highest standards.
